How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Island Village?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Island Village Studio Apartments | $869 | $740 | $1,109 |
| Island Village 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,029 | $760 | $2,499 |
Island Village 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,365 | $980 | $2,548 |
| Island Village 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,727 | $1,371 | $3,178 |
| Island Village 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,399 | $2,399 | $2,399 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Island Village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Island Village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Island Village is $1,365.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Island Village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Island Village is a 1,473 square feet unit starting from $1,555 at Eagle Chase.
What is the average size for Island Village 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Island Village is currently 909 sq ft.
